Reaume Chevrolet | Pay rate: $19-22 per hour
Reaume Chevrolet/Buick/GMC in LaSalle Ontario is looking for a Full-Time Express Lane Lube Technician. Ideal for a 2nd or 3rd year Apprentice.
Performs routine maintenance including oil changes to vehicles, installs basic and routine parts or accessories, tire rotations and brake inspections. Performs general department and equipment clean up duties on a consistent basis. Must have a valid driver’s license.
Shop Mechanical
Performs work as outlined on repair order with efficiency and accuracy, in accordance with dealership and factory standards.
Looks for and recommends other needed repairs and services – utilizing Class A Technician, Service Team Leader or Service Manager opinion if needed prior to presentation to Service Advisor.
Drains oil from crankcase and refills with required amount of oil.
Replaces oil and air filters.
Inspects vehicle fluid levels, replaces or replenishes as necessary.
Checks tire pressure and adds air if needed.
Lubricates moving parts with specified lubricants.
Completes visual inspections and checks off results on VRC (Vehicle Report Card).
Maintains company supplied tools and toolbox in good working order.
Communicates with parts department to obtain needed parts.
Cleans special tools and equipment, performing minor repairs as applicable.
Reports machinery defects or malfunctions to supervisor.
Clearly documents on electronic repair orders complaint, cause and correction under the supervision of assigned technician or shop foreman.
Participates in manufacturer-sponsored training programs as assigned by service manager.
Keeps abreast of manufacturer technical bulletins.
Ensures that customers' cars are kept clean. Notifies service advisor immediately of anything that has happened to change the appearance or condition of the vehicle.
Keeps shop tool and machinery areas neat and clean.
Maintains and is accountable for all dealership-owned tools and manuals. Returns them to the proper place and in the same condition as when they were received.
Understands, keeps abreast of, and complies with federal, provincial, and local regulations, such as hazardous waste disposal, Occupational Health & Safety, W.H.I.M.I.S., etc.
Operates all tools and equipment in a safe manner.
Reports any safety issues immediately to management.
Utilizes assistance of other technicians, apprentices, general laborers or management when moving disabled vehicles.
